Due to the cold, the risk is lower but not 100% excluded, the best is still to keep the enclosure and the stable in order, i.e.
no flies, no grubs. Inappropriate hygiene, no animal-friendly attitude, no daily control of the animals, especially in sick animals with wounds, diarrhea, etc., can favour this. There are also precautionary measures, such as flying nets at the enclosure, fly traps that could be used to provide the animals with more protection.
